【摘要】 讨论W18Cr4V钢低温复合盐浴渗铬,分析复合渗铬层的成分、组织、结构和机械性能,并检验了复合渗铬层的耐磨性。结果表明,W18Cr4V钢经氮碳共渗加低温盐浴渗铬复合处理可获得良好的渗铬层及优异的耐磨性。

【Abstract】 Low temperature composite salt-bath chromizing process of steel W18Cr4V was studied in this paper. The microstructure phase structure and compositions of composite chromized layer were analyzed. The wear- resistance of chromized layer was tested as well. The results showed that a composite chromized layer with good wear-resistance could be obtained on the surface of steel W18Cr4V by low temperature salt-bath chromizing after nitro-carburizing.
